Find the domain of the function.
f(x)=3/x+8+5/x-1
What is the domain of f

Answers

The function f(x) is undefined when x = -8 or x = 1. The domain of f(x) is all real numbers except -8 and 1. In interval notation, the domain can be expressed as (-∞, -8) U (-8, 1) U (1, ∞).

To find the domain of the function f(x) = 3/(x+8) + 5/(x-1), we need to identify any values of x that would make the function undefined.

The function f(x) is undefined when the denominator of any fraction becomes zero, as division by zero is not defined.

In this case, the denominators are x+8 and x-1. To find the values of x that make these denominators zero, we set them equal to zero and solve for x:

x+8 = 0 (Denominator 1)

x = -8

x-1 = 0 (Denominator 2)

x = 1

Therefore, the function f(x) is undefined when x = -8 or x = 1.

The domain of f(x) is all real numbers except -8 and 1. In interval notation, the domain can be expressed as (-∞, -8) U (-8, 1) U (1, ∞).

14. If a club consists of eight members, how many different arrangements of president and vice-president are possible?
16. On an English test, Tito must write an essay for three of the five questions

Answers

14. There are 56 different arrangements of president and vice-president possible in a club consisting of eight members.

16. There are 10 different arrangements possible.

14. Finding the number of different arrangements of president and vice-president in a club with eight members, consider that the positions of president and vice-president are distinct.

For the position of the president, there are eight members who can be chosen. Once the president is chosen, there are seven remaining members who can be selected as the vice-president.

The total number of different arrangements is obtained by multiplying the number of choices for the president (8) by the number of choices for the vice-president (7). This gives us:

8 * 7 = 56

16. To determine the number of different arrangements possible for Tito's essay, we can use the concept of combinations. Tito has to choose three questions out of the five available to write his essay. The number of different arrangements can be calculated using the formula for combinations, which is represented as "nCr" or "C(n,r)." In this case, we have 5 questions (n) and Tito needs to choose 3 questions (r) to write his essay.

Using the combination formula, the number of different arrangements can be calculated as:

[tex]C(5,3) = 5! / (3! * (5-3)!)= (5 * 4 * 3!) / (3! * 2 * 1)= (5 * 4) / (2 * 1)= 20 / 2= 10[/tex]
